"6 Feet Deep" is a groundbreaking debut album that combines horrorcore rap with thought-provoking lyrics and unique production. Released in 1994, the album stands out for its dark themes and distinctive sound, blending eerie samples with hard-hitting beats. The group, known for their macabre imagery and lyrical prowess, explores themes of mortality, existentialism, and societal issues, all while maintaining a gritty, underground vibe. Tracks like "Diary of a Madman" and "1-800-Suicide" showcase their lyrical complexity and innovative approaches to storytelling, making this album a cornerstone of 90s hip-hop.
